Ever married or lived with a man (MA5)

Data file: wm

Overview

Valid: 544
Invalid: 1372
Type: Discrete
Decimal: 0
Start: 246
End: 246
Width: 1
Range: 0 - 9
Format: Numeric

Questions and instructions

Literal question
Have you ever been married, lived together with a man as if married, or in a visiting relationship?
Categories
Value Category Cases
0 Yes, formerly in a visiting relationship 157
28.9%
1 Yes, formerly married 39
7.2%
2 Yes, formerly lived with a man 71
13.1%
3 No 277
50.9%
9 Missing 0
0%
Sysmiss 1372
Warning: these figures indicate the number of cases found in the data file. They cannot be interpreted as summary statistics of the population of interest.
Interviewer instructions
For women who are not currently married or living with a man, ask whether they have ever been married or lived with a man. Remember that 'married' refers to both formal and informal unions.

Circle the code corresponding to the response given. Notice that there are two different response categories for a 'Yes' response: 'Yes, formerly married' and 'Yes, formerly lived with a man'. Be sure to make the distinction between the two categories. If the respondent just answers 'Yes', probe by asking, “Were you formerly married or did you live with a man?” If she was formerly married and also reports living with a man, circle the code for 'Yes, formerly married'.

If she was never married and never lived with a man circle '3' for 'No' and go to the next module. Otherwise, continue on to MA6.
